We have tested SyMAP V3.1 on:

  • Internet Explorer - no known problems

  • Firefox on Linux - no known problems

  • Firefox on Mac other than Version 10.5.8 and 10.6.3 - no problem

  • Firefox on Mac OS X Version 10.5.8 (Model Name iMac)
    • When viewing the 3D graphics, the image shows on other tabs.
    • Do not resize the window. It causes residual graphics, and the mouse coordinates are thown off so a click on a button no longer works.

  • Safari on Mac X Version 10.5.8 (Model Name iMac)
    • When opening another tab, the Java Applet is terminated and the SyMAP window goes blank.

  • Firefox and Safari on Mac OS X Version 10.6.3
    • The 3D graphics do not work. A blank window is shown. The dot plot and other views work fine.
      To fix:There are duplicate j3d libraries under /System/Library/Java/Extensions which get loaded and cause failure. If you remove j3d*.jar and vecmath.jar from that directory, the 3D works.
      Note: The Java program runs on your machine, which is why the fix needs to occur from your machine. As far as we can tell, this does not hurt any other Java application, and others using the 3D library have also had this problem. It appears to be a bug with this version of the Mac OS.
    • We have a very rare problem where the graphics gets out-of-sync, resulting in (1) partial displays or (2) selecting an object/button does not work as the coordinates are off; just go back to the main page (which exits the Java SyMAP applet) and then re-enter.
    • Occassionally, Java gets confused. If you get a "StackTrace", do the following: Go to your "Java preferences" (probably in the coffee cup in upper right corner); select Network; select Delete Files; re-start your browser. Java keeps security information, which appears to get mess-up; this cleans it out.
Java is running on your machine, so if it runs out of memory, you need to increase the allocation on your machine; see Not enough memory.
